
1959 Duluth-Superior Dukes Roster
Team Record: 61-61
Finished 5th in the NL
Manager: George Noga (61-61)
Affiliation: Chicago White Sox
Location: Duluth, Minnesota; Superior, Wisconsin
Ballpark: Wade Stadium
Attendance: 35,966, Avg. 590
The Duluth-Superior Dukes of the Northern League ended the 1959 season with a record of 61 wins and 61 losses, finishing fifth in the NL.
The Dukes conceded 588 runs, the lowest total in the circuit. Duluth-Superior plated 598 runs. Manly Johnston paced the squad with 18 home runs and accounted for 100 RBI, while leading batters with significant playing time with a .352 average. Jose Lizondro topped the squad with 11 wins, and Dan Osinski recorded a 2.41 ERA, leading pitchers with enough qualifying appearances.
Players from the 1959 Duluth-Superior Dukes who spent time in the Majors during their careers included Jerry McNertney, Dennis Higgins, Dan Osinski, Joe Hoerner and George Smith.
